Weather in February

The last month of the winter, February, is an agreeable month in Bhojpur, Nepal, with an average temperature fluctuating between 10.8°C (51.4°F) and 20.7°C (69.3°F).

Temperature

The onset of February introduces a subtle rise in the average high-temperature, nudging from an enjoyable 17.3°C (63.1°F) in January to a pleasant 20.7°C (69.3°F). February nights observe an average temperature dip to a fresh 10.8°C (51.4°F).

Humidity

In February, the average relative humidity is 46%.

Rainfall

In Bhojpur, in February, it is raining for 5 days, with typically 15mm (0.59")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, there are 178.9 rainfall days, and 1216mm (47.87") of precipitation is accumulated.

Daylight

In Bhojpur, the average length of the day in February is 11h and 14min.
On the first day of February, sunrise is at 6:42 am and sunset at 5:37 pm.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 6:21 am and sunset at 5:57 pm +0545.

Sunshine

In Bhojpur, the average sunshine in February is 7.3h.

UV index

In February, the average daily maximum UV index is 5. A UV Index reading of 3 to 5 represents a moderate threat to health from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for the ordinary person.
